| CVE-2025-1044 | Critical Authentication Bypass in Logsign Unified SecOps Platform CVE-2025-1044 is a critical authentication bypass (CWE-287) in the web service of Logsign Unified SecOps Platform, the vendor's SIEM/SOAR offering. The web service listens on TCP port 443 by default, and because its authentication algorithm is improperly implemented, any remote attacker who can reach the service can bypass authentication without credentials. Successful exploitation grants unauthenticated access to the platform's web console, exposing stored security logs, alerts and configuration, and the 9.8 CVSS score reflects potentially high impact to confidentiality, integrity and availability. Any organization running Logsign Unified SecOps Platform is affected, with the greatest risk where the web interface is reachable from the internet or shared networks, a common pattern for analyst remote access and MSSP-hosted deployments. The flaw is not yet in CISA KEV and no public PoC is known, but EPSS assigns a 75.3% probability of exploitation within 30 days (99th percentile), so near-term exploitation attempts should be treated as likely. Do: Check the Logsign security advisory (referenced as ZDI-CAN-25336) for the patched release and upgrade promptly, since no fixed version numbers are included in the available data. Until patched, restrict TCP 443 access to the platform's web service to trusted management networks or VPN, confirm whether your instance is internet-facing, and review access and audit logs for signs of unauthenticated logins or configuration changes. | 9.8 | 75% |

| CVE-2024-5716 | Logsign Unified SecOps Platform Authentication Bypass Vulnerability. Logsign Unified SecOps Platform Authentication Bypass Vulnerability. This vulnerability allows remote attackers to bypass authentication on affected installations of Logsign Unified SecOps Platform. Authentication is not required to exploit this vulnerability. The specific flaw exists within the password reset mechanism. The issue results from the lack of restriction of excessive authentication attempts. An attacker can leverage this vulnerability to reset a user's password and bypass authentication on the system. Was ZDI-CAN-24164. NVD description · AI analysis pending | 9.8 group max | 2% |

| CVE-2024-7603 | Logsign Unified SecOps Platform Directory Traversal Arbitrary Directory Deletion Vulnerability. Logsign Unified SecOps Platform Directory Traversal Arbitrary Directory Deletion Vulnerability. This vulnerability allows remote attackers to delete arbitrary directories on affected installations of Logsign Unified SecOps Platform. Authentication is required to exploit this vulnerability. The specific flaw exists within the HTTP API service, which listens on TCP port 443 by default. The issue results from the lack of proper validation of a user-supplied path prior to using it in file operations. An attacker can leverage this vulnerability to delete directories in the context of root. Was ZDI-CAN-25028. NVD description · AI analysis pending | 8.1 group max | 2% |

| CVE-2024-7564 | Logsign Unified SecOps Platform Directory Traversal Information Disclosure Vulnerability. Logsign Unified SecOps Platform Directory Traversal Information Disclosure Vulnerability. This vulnerability allows remote attackers to disclose sensitive information on affected installations of Logsign Unified SecOps Platform. Authentication is required to exploit this vulnerability. The specific flaw exists within the get_response_json_result endpoint. The issue results from the lack of proper validation of a user-supplied path prior to using it in file operations. An attacker can leverage this vulnerability to disclose information in the context of root. Was ZDI-CAN-24680. NVD description · AI analysis pending | 6.5 | 1% |
